How Do You Change DVD To AVI?
A DVD stores video in MPEG2 files. Converting these files to AVI makes them easier to share with friends since the entire movie is saved as one AVI instead of dozens of separate VOB DVD files. Let’s get converting! Install Bitripper (see Resources for download link). BitRipper is free software, which can backup your DVDs as AVI files on the hard drive. Insert your DVD into the DVD Drive. Select Track 1 in the “Track” drop-down menu in Bitripper. Click “Browse” to select an output folder. Click “Start Ripping.” Your AVI file will be ready in a couple hours.
